Francis' scores in the U18 champs (av. 74):
43 (vs WA)
88 (Vic M)
140 (WA)
61 (Vic C)
73 (Vic C)
40 (Vic M)

Bailey Rice averaged 45; scores of 52, 19, 72 and 37.

Tom Cole averaged 63 with scores of 81, 90, 79, 38, 29 and 60.

Hibberd averaged 88 in div. 2 with scores of 120, 56 and 87. Also averaged 95 in the TAC Cup.
Feels a bit like self gratification to quote myself, but this way all the numbers are in the same post.

I checked the TAC Cup stats for Rice and Cole.

Rice played 13 games and averaged 90, which included a 31 in the first match.

Cole played 9 games and averaged 105.
